34 * After how many ms "busy" should a DB operation fail for good?
35 * A low value makes sure that we are more responsive to requests
36 * (especially PUTs). A high value guarantees a higher success
37 * rate (SELECTs in iterate can take several seconds despite LIMIT=1).
39 * The default value of 1s should ensure that users do not experience
40 * huge latencies while at the same time allowing operations to succeed
41 * with reasonable probability.
43 #define BUSY_TIMEOUT_MS 1000
